Wedding Planning Chaos? Here’s a Step-by-Step Timeline to Help You Check Things Off

PC: Amanda Steinhauer Photography

One Year Away

You and your partner are officially one year away from your wedding day – congratulations! Whether you’ve been engaged for years or months, take a moment to celebrate this new milestone.

Now is a beautiful time to touch base and start conversations about planning your big day! Visit your wedding venue and take in the space that will soon be filled with your love. Afterward, ask each other three questions:

  • What are you most excited for on our wedding day?
  • What are you most nervous about while planning our special day?
  • Finally, what are you excited about once we become a married couple? 

To start your planning process, it’s helpful to create a Pinterest board with visual ideas. This is a really fun way to help share your vision of the details of your wedding with your partner. Don’t forget to select your wedding party, and decide what details you might delegate to your loved ones.

10 Months Away

By now, planning is in full swing, and there’s so much more to come. This is an ideal time to take your engagement photos, and focus on booking essential vendors like caterers, photographers, videographers, florists, and musicians. You can also consider starting to looking for a wedding dress, booking your hotel rooms, and creating your wedding website!  

Nine Months Away

With nine months left, it’s a good time to send your Save the Dates. Include the wedding date and city, along with a link to the wedding website for more information. Grab those addresses from loved ones and start stamping! Other things to work on include purchasing your wedding dress, planning music for the ceremony and reception, hiring your officiant, and securing a dessert provider.

Eight Months Away

Now’s the perfect time to start creating your wedding registry to hand select items you would love to have in your home to celebrate your marriage. Amazon, Target, The Knot, Wedding Wire, and Zola, are all great places to consider having your registry. They also have the ability to link your registry right on your website! So, plan a cozy date night on the couch to build that registry. It’s also critical to begin planning your rehearsal dinner, order your rental décor pieces, and shop for wedding party attire. Be sure to scope out bridesmaid dresses, mother’s dresses, and flower girl dresses! 

Six Months Away

The sixth month mark is the perfect time to start focusing on the little details – timelines, color shades, flowers, and more. Take time to decide on your hair and makeup vendor, keeping your personal style in mind. It’s important to book early to ensure they have time reserved for you and any other party members who would like services on your wedding day. Also, clarify whether you’ll travel to a salon or if the artists will be available onsite. Some other important steps this month include researching your honeymoon destination and working on your day-of timeline! 

Five Months Away

At five months, start thinking about guests’ transportation. If you’re coordinating transportation, consider organizing a shuttle bus from your reception to your hotel, setting up an Uber code for your guests to use over the weekend or coordinating trolley rides for your guests to enjoy between ceremony and reception. It’s also common to allow guests to arrange their own transportation, reducing costs for you and allowing them more flexibility. This month, don’t forget to book your honeymoon and get the big details such as flights, hotels, and rental cars solidified! 

Three Months Away

Three months from the big day, and you may have already eloped by now. Only kidding! Now’s the time for tiny details like song timing and who stands next to who during the ceremony. It’s also an ideal time to order your official invitations with all the day-of details! Include a month-out RVSP deadline to make life easier. While you’re at it, be sure to select meal choices for dinner, book hair and makeup trials, purchase wedding favors for guests, finalize beverage choices, confirm your dessert selections, finalize your cake topper, and choose who will be cutting the cake! 

Two Months Away

Now’s the time to decide if you plan to tip your wedding vendors. This looks different for everyone, so don’t feel pressured to offer additional money. Many couples tip vendors that provide day-of service, like your beautician, photographer, DJ, or the officiant. Recommended tip amounts can vary, as some say to allocate 10%-20% of the charge, while others advise to tip $50-$200. By assigning a loved one to hand out these tip envelopes, you can keep enjoying your day while ensuring your vendors feel appreciated. If you forgo tipping, be sure to handwrite a thank-you note after the honeymoon or leave reviews on Google, The Knot, or the vendor’s website!

Some other to-do-list items to consider right now include sending invites, scheduling your first dress fitting, purchasing wedding party and parent gifts, hosting your wedding shower, securing suits for the wedding party, and ordering those wedding bands!

One Month Away

Only one more month! An important detail to remember is your marriage license. Marriage licenses can be ordered 4 to 60 days prior to the wedding, so if you haven’t already, now’s the time to get yours. There is a three-day waiting period after you get your license, so make sure you arrange this in advance.

This final month, make your final song selections, pay final bills, host your wedding parties, write your vows, plan thank you cards, confirm arrival times for vendors, and finalize the day-of timeline. Don’t forget to take a deep breath and get excited! Remember, the most important thing is celebrating the love that you’ll cherish forever. Your special day will be beautiful no matter the circumstances, so don’t forget to pause for a moment and take it all in.
